Brno (CZ), 11th October 2015. The second endurance race of the season after the 24 Hours of Zolder (BE) was a resounding success for the BMW Motorsport Juniors. At the 12 Hours of Brno (CZ), Victor Bouveng (SE), Nick Cassidy (NZ) and Trent Hindman (US) celebrated class victory alongside their chief instructor Dirk Adorf (DE). After 286 laps on the 5.403-kilometre classic circuit, in the number 174 BMW M235i Racing, Bouveng crossed the finish line in 22nd place in the overall standings and as the winner in the strong SP3 class.
At 12:00 noon, a week after his win at the season finale of the Continental Tire Sports Car Challenge (CTSCC) in Road Atlanta (US), Hindman started the race from 36th on the grid. Thanks to all of the drivers delivering a flawless performance, the car in action for BMW Motorsport in collaboration with Walkenhorst Motorsport worked its way successively up the field and ended up being the best-placed BMW M235i Racing. Celebrating the surprisingly great success on the podium shortly after midnight was the reward for all of the hard collaborative work over the past few months.
Louis Delétraz (CH), the fourth BMW Motorsport Junior of the class of 2015, was also on-site in Brno, but wasn't at the wheel of the BMW M235i Racing. However, he still attended the meetings and kept his fingers crossed for his colleagues. His focus is on the season finale of the Eurocup Formula Renault 2.0 this coming weekend, where he is fighting for the title.
